Do-it-Yourself Metal Polishing Tips
An Overview of Metal Polishing - Nearly always, the polishing of metal is required for aesthetic reasons and clean-room application. It really is one of the most effective methods simply because of its use in escalating the overall attractiveness of the items, as an example, motorbike parts, motor vehicle parts or cookware. Additionally, lots of clean-rooms need a shiny finish so to limit the penetrability of the metal surfaces that can result in dirt to gather and contaminate. A great demonstration of this practice could be in vacuum chambers. There are plenty of approaches to finish metals, and we will look at examples of the procedures required. Metal may be polished electromechanically, employing chemicals, manually by hand, or with purpose made buffing machines. A special buffing compound or paste may be employed, which may include aluminum oxide, tripoli, limestone, chalk, chromium oxide, dolomite, or iron oxide. Buffing stainless steel, due to its lousy thermal conductivity, its hardness, and its somewhat high viscidness is among the most time-consuming. Alternatively, merchandise made from non-ferrous metal are often more receptive to finishing, as these require the lowest amount of processes.
When a high processing quality isn't necessary, quicker pad speeds could be used. A lesser pad speed is used any time a superior mirror finish is demanded. Finishing buffs smeared in compound are somewhat impacted by the forces on the polishing pad. The strength of the pressure on the surface may be accelerated within certain limitations, although surpassing the optimal amount of load not simply cuts down on the quality level of the process, but also worsens efficiency, might lead to wear on the part, and also an apparent heating up of the material being worked on, due to friction. When polishing thinner objects, it's raised heat (and a ensuing flexibility of the metal) that cause materials to warp, bend or distort. On the whole, it takes a talented technician to look at each one of these fundamentals to equally not cause harm to the part and to do the project competently. To be able to substantially improve the standard of the resulting surface, the buffing operation should be implemented with reduced vigour and not so much force to be able to finally deliver a surface without scores or marks resulting from the finishing procedure, thereby arriving at a fabulous mirror finish.
